The Enduring Legacy of Pirates of the Caribbean
The Pirates of the Caribbean franchise has captivated audiences worldwide since its debut. Known for its swashbuckling adventure and unforgettable characters, the series has grossed over $4.5 billion at the global box office. With the exploration of piracy in a fantastical setting, the films have inspired a dedicated fanbase, a theme park ride, and several spin-off projects.
Recent Developments in the Franchise
As of late 2023, the future of the Pirates of the Caribbean franchise has been a topic of much discussion. Following the mixed reviews of the most recent film in the series, Dead Men Tell No Tales, released in 2017, there have been plans and speculations about a sixth installment. Fans were thrilled when producer Jerry Bruckheimer confirmed in interviews that discussions around a new film were underway. However, details remain sparse as the script is still in development.
Additionally, it was announced that the franchise would see a fresh take with a spinoff series for Disney+. The project aims to attract a new generation of viewers while retaining the classic elements of adventure, humour, and a bit of magic. With the streaming wars heating up, this move signals Disney’s commitment to keeping the franchise relevant in an ever-evolving entertainment landscape.
Fan Involvement and Anticipation
Fans are actively participating in discussions about potential storylines and casting, especially considering the fluctuating popularity of original characters such as Captain Jack Sparrow, played by Johnny Depp. Although Depp’s involvement in the future of the franchise remains uncertain due to ongoing controversies, the characters he helped to create remain iconic.
Merchandising also continues to thrive, with toys, apparel, and collectibles keeping the spirit of Pirates of the Caribbean alive. Recent official merchandise releases and collaborations have proven that the iconic imagery of pirates continues to resonate with audiences of all ages.
